This course explores the core concepts and principles of leadership and management in professional nursing. Students will engage with critical topics such as standards of practice, ethical considerations, leadership styles, effective delegation, teamwork, and conflict management. Emphasis is placed on strategies to enhance the professional nursing role and identity. Additionally, students will learn to critically evaluate nursing care within the broader healthcare system, preparing them for leadership roles in diverse healthcare settings.
